Vance R. Vermillion

Photo of Vance R. Vermillion
Vance R. Vermillion Sr. peacefully passed away on Feb. 7, 2015 in to the arms of his loving Savior. Vance was born in Guthrie, Okla., Dec. 1, 1936. He was preceded in death by his mother, Juanita, father Walter, sister, Shirley Buchanan and son, Vance R Vermillion II. He was survived by his loving wife, Louise of Bryant, his two sons, Zane Vermillion (C.C.) and Duane Vermillion (Debra), and a daughter Dona Tinkler (LeRoy). He also had six grandchildren and 13 great-grandchildren. Vance was retired from the US Postal Service and several other ventures. Vance coached PeeWee Football and Little League Baseball for over 40 years at Geyer Springs and Bryant Youth Ass'ns .. His baseball and football teams won various league and state titles. Vance enjoyed vacationing in the Lake City, Colorado area. Vance will be greatly missed by family and friends. The memorial service will be held on Wednesday, February 11th. 2015 at 11 a.m. at Fairview Baptist Church, 5420 W 35th St., Little Rock 72204. In Lieu of flowers, please make all memorials to Fairview Baptist Church Missionary Fund.
